Quilter’s vault opens on to the High Street and is named after Eliza Quilter who owned the ancient vault, and the Royal George Hotel above it, in the late 1800s. Excavations have revealed that the vault dates back to the 1270s, making Quilter’s vault a timeless preservation of Southampton’s flourishing wine trade.
